The attractive Nokia Luna has a unique slider design.
In the Luna's closed position its keypad is hidden behind a glass cover.
The Luna's volume rocker rests on its left spine. We just wish it were easier to use.
The Luna's camera is located on the rear side of the phone. You must have the slider open to take photos.
The Luna should catch a few looks in the street.
Though the Luna is weighty, you still can carry it in a pocket.
The Luna's keypad has a poor design.
The Luna's camera doesn't offer a flash or a self-portrait mirror.
